Tree canopy thinning involves carefully reducing the density of branches and foliage in a tree’s upper layers. This service typically includes selectively trimming or removing certain branches to improve the tree’s overall structure and health. The goal is to allow more sunlight to reach the ground and other plants below, as well as to improve air circulation within the canopy. Proper thinning can help prevent the buildup of dead or weak branches that might pose a risk of falling and causing damage or injury.

This service is particularly helpful for addressing problems caused by overly dense canopies. When trees have thick, crowded branches, they can become more susceptible to disease and pest infestations due to poor airflow. Excessive weight on certain limbs can also lead to breakage during storms or strong winds. Thinning reduces these risks by decreasing the load on the branches and promoting a healthier, more balanced growth pattern. Additionally, it can improve the aesthetic appearance of a tree, making it look more open and less unruly.

The overview below groups typical Tree Canopy Thinning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Stuart, FL.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typically range from $250 to $600 for routine thinning of small sections or individual trees. Many local contractors handle these jobs efficiently within this middle price band. Fewer projects fall into the highest cost range, which is reserved for more extensive work.

Moderate Thinning - Projects that involve thinning multiple trees or larger canopy areas often cost between $600 and $1,500. These are common for residential properties seeking to improve airflow and light. Larger, more complex jobs can reach $2,500 or more.

Large-Scale Projects - Thinning large, dense canopies on commercial or extensive residential properties can range from $1,500 to $3,500. Many projects in this range are typical, but more intricate or extensive jobs may push costs higher.

Full Canopy Thinning or Replacement - Complete canopy thinning or removal and replacement can start around $3,500 and may exceed $5,000 for very large or complex projects. These are less common and usually involve detailed planning and multiple service providers.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is tree canopy thinning? Tree canopy thinning involves selectively removing branches to reduce the density of a tree's foliage, which can improve air circulation and sunlight penetration.

Why consider canopy thinning for trees in Stuart, FL? Thinning can help maintain tree health, reduce risk of storm damage, and promote better growth by preventing overcrowding and limb stress.

How do local contractors determine if a tree needs thinning? Service providers assess the tree's overall health, branch structure, and surrounding environment to decide if thinning is appropriate.

Is canopy thinning safe for mature trees? When performed by experienced professionals, thinning is typically safe and can benefit mature trees by reducing weight and minimizing storm risk.

What benefits can thinning provide for trees in urban areas? Thinning can enhance tree stability, improve air flow, and reduce the likelihood of branch failure in crowded or confined spaces.
